Saudi Arabian giants Al Ittihad are looking at signing Ghana midfielder Kevin-Prince Boateng, Sky Sports has reported.

German Bundesliga side Schalke 04 released Boateng after a frustrating campaign last season.

He managed only 18 league appearances and was told he had no future at the club before the end of the season.

The 28-year-old has been linked with several clubs including Turkish sides Fenerbahce and Galatasaray.

Some Major League Soccer sides have expressed interest in signing him on.

Al Ittihad are closing in on signing compatriot Sulley Muntari, who is available on a free transfer, on a two-year deal.

Both played for Italian giants AC Milan three seasons ago.
